It has a temperature control means that compares the evaporator temperature transmitted from the temperature sensing member 20 that senses the temperature of the evaporator 4 with a preset temperature, and turns on and off the compressor drive circuit R. In the automobile air conditioner in which the set temperature of the temperature control means is changed according to the set position of a template lever 18 that adjusts the temperature of air blown into the vehicle interior, the temperature control means 40,
60 is the first temperature control section 41.6 of the variable set temperature type.
1 and a second temperature control unit 42.62 with a fixed set temperature. When the mode lever 49 of the control unit 42.62 is set to a mode other than the hot air blowing mode, the first temperature control unit 41.61 is used to turn on and off the drive circuit R of the compressor. An air conditioner for an automobile characterized by the following.
